[Git][debian-gis-team/mapserver][master] 5 commits: Drop obsolete Breaks/Replaces.

Bas Couwenberg (@sebastic) gitlab at salsa.debian.org
Wed Sep 21 16:13:48 BST 2022



Bas Couwenberg pushed to branch master at Debian GIS Project / mapserver


Commits:
22d7012d by Bas Couwenberg at 2022-09-21T15:48:19+02:00
Drop obsolete Breaks/Replaces.

- - - - -
dd06b2d7 by Bas Couwenberg at 2022-09-21T17:00:18+02:00
Move ogcapi templates from libmapserver-dev to mapserver-bin package.

- - - - -
ee7f9cfe by Bas Couwenberg at 2022-09-21T17:00:18+02:00
Update symbols for other architectures.

- - - - -
c5077025 by Bas Couwenberg at 2022-09-21T17:01:45+02:00
Add patch to fix installation with setuptools 65.3.0.

- - - - -
5fff6012 by Bas Couwenberg at 2022-09-21T17:02:10+02:00
Set distribution to unstable.

- - - - -


8 changed files:

- debian/changelog
- debian/control
- debian/libmapserver-dev.install
- debian/libmapserver2.symbols
- debian/mapserver-bin.install
- debian/libmapserver-dev.lintian-overrides → debian/mapserver-bin.lintian-overrides
- debian/patches/series
- + debian/patches/setuptools.patch


Changes:

=====================================
debian/changelog
=====================================
@@ -1,3 +1,12 @@
+mapserver (8.0.0-2) unstable; urgency=medium
+
+  * Drop obsolete Breaks/Replaces.
+  * Move ogcapi templates from libmapserver-dev to mapserver-bin package..
+  * Update symbols for other architectures.
+  * Add patch to fix installation with setuptools 65.3.0.
+
+ -- Bas Couwenberg <sebastic at debian.org>  Wed, 21 Sep 2022 17:01:59 +0200
+
 mapserver (8.0.0-1) unstable; urgency=medium
 
   * New upstream release.


=====================================
debian/control
=====================================
@@ -77,10 +77,6 @@ Suggests: cgi-mapserver,
           mapserver-doc,
           libmapscript-perl,
           python3-mapscript
-Breaks: libmapserver-6.2.1-dev (<< 6.4.0-1~),
-        libmapserver1-dev (<< 7.0.0~)
-Replaces: libmapserver-6.2.1-dev (<< 6.4.0-1~),
-          libmapserver1-dev (<< 7.0.0~)
 Description: Shared library development files for MapServer
  This package contains the development files for the shared library.
  .
@@ -117,6 +113,8 @@ Suggests: cgi-mapserver,
           shapelib,
           libmapscript-perl,
           python3-mapscript
+Breaks: libmapserver-dev (<< 8.0.0-2~)
+Replaces: libmapserver-dev (<< 8.0.0-2~)
 Description: MapServer utilities
  This package provides command-line utilities for MapServer.
  .


=====================================
debian/libmapserver-dev.install
=====================================
@@ -1,3 +1,3 @@
 usr/include/mapserver/*
 usr/lib/*/libmapserver.so
-usr/share/mapserver/
+usr/share/mapserver/cmake/


=====================================
debian/libmapserver2.symbols
=====================================
@@ -1,4 +1,4 @@
-# SymbolsHelper-Confirmed: 8.0.0~rc2 amd64 arm64
+# SymbolsHelper-Confirmed: 8.0.0 arm64
 libmapserver.so.2 #PACKAGE# #MINVER#
 * Build-Depends-Package: libmapserver-dev
  BuildExpressionTree at Base 6.2.1
@@ -487,6 +487,7 @@ libmapserver.so.2 #PACKAGE# #MINVER#
  (optional=templinst|arch=armel armhf i386 m68k mipsel powerpc)_ZN11ms_nlohmann6detail9from_jsonINS_10basic_jsonISt3mapSt6vectorN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EEbxydSaNS_14adl_serializerES4_IhSaIhEEEEEEvRKT_RNSF_9boolean_tE at Base 8.0.0
  (optional=templinst|arch=armel armhf i386 m68k mipsel powerpc)_ZN11ms_nlohmann6detail9from_jsonINS_10basic_jsonISt3mapSt6vectorN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EEbxydSaNS_14adl_serializerES4_IhSaIhEEEES4_ISE_SaISE_EELi0EEEDTcmcmcl20from_json_array_implfp_fp0_cvNS0_12priority_tagILj3EEEilEEcldtfp_3getINT0_10value_typeEEEcvv_EERKT_RSJ_ at Base 8.0.0
  (optional=templinst|arch=armel armhf i386 m68k mipsel powerpc)_ZN11ms_nlohmann6detail9from_jsonINS_10basic_jsonISt3mapSt6vectorN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EEbxydSaNS_14adl_serializerES4_IhSaIhEEEEiLi0EEEvRKT_RT0_ at Base 8.0.0
+ (optional=templinst)_ZN11ms_nlohmann6detail9iter_implIKNS_10basic_jsonISt3mapSt6vectorN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EEblmdSaNS_14adl_serializerES4_IhSaIhEEEEE7set_endEv at Base 8.0.0
  (optional=templinst|arch=amd64 arm64)_ZN11ms_nlohmann6detail9iter_implIKNS_10basic_jsonISt3mapSt6vectorN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EEblmdSaNS_14adl_serializerES4_IhSaIhEEEEE9set_beginEv at Base 8.0.0
  (optional=templinst|arch=arm64 armel m68k)_ZN11ms_nlohmann6detail9iter_implIKNS_10basic_jsonISt3mapSt6vectorN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EEbxydSaNS_14adl_serializerES4_IhSaIhEEEEE7set_endEv at Base 8.0.0
  (optional=templinst|arch=armel armhf m68k mipsel)_ZN11ms_nlohmann6detail9iter_implIKNS_10basic_jsonISt3mapSt6vectorNS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EEbxydSaNS_14adl_serializerES4_IhSaIhEEEEE9set_beginEv at Base 8.0.0


=====================================
debian/mapserver-bin.install
=====================================
@@ -9,3 +9,4 @@ usr/bin/shptreetst
 usr/bin/shptreevis
 usr/bin/sortshp
 usr/bin/tile4ms
+usr/share/mapserver/ogcapi/


=====================================
debian/libmapserver-dev.lintian-overrides → debian/mapserver-bin.lintian-overrides
=====================================


=====================================
debian/patches/series
=====================================
@@ -1,3 +1,4 @@
 perl-mapscript-install.patch
 java-hardening.patch
 interpreter-path.path
+setuptools.patch


=====================================
debian/patches/setuptools.patch
=====================================
@@ -0,0 +1,15 @@
+Description: Fix installation with setuptools 65.3.0.
+Author: Bas Couwenberg <sebastic at debian.org>
+Forwarded: not-needed
+
+--- a/mapscript/python/CMakeLists.txt
++++ b/mapscript/python/CMakeLists.txt
+@@ -130,7 +130,7 @@ install(
+     endif()
+ 
+     execute_process(
+-      COMMAND ${Python_EXECUTABLE} setup.py install \${PYTHON_ROOT} \${PYTHON_PREFIX}
++      COMMAND ${Python_EXECUTABLE} setup.py install --install-layout=deb \${PYTHON_ROOT} \${PYTHON_PREFIX}
+       WORKING_DIRECTORY ${OUTPUT_FOLDER}
+     )
+   "



View it on GitLab: https://salsa.debian.org/debian-gis-team/mapserver/-/compare/d8b1208f5531bce1df8a961d6f9c026f093d26c4...5fff60129184ec6545c2c2ba62cab30a5259fa11

-- 
View it on GitLab: https://salsa.debian.org/debian-gis-team/mapserver/-/compare/d8b1208f5531bce1df8a961d6f9c026f093d26c4...5fff60129184ec6545c2c2ba62cab30a5259fa11
You're receiving this email because of your account on salsa.debian.org.


-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://alioth-lists.debian.net/pipermail/pkg-grass-devel/attachments/20220921/cf04ca70/attachment-0001.htm>


More information about the Pkg-grass-devel mailing list